《信息论与编码基础》课件 33 卷积码的译码_第1页
《信息论与编码基础》课件 33 卷积码的译码_第2页
《信息论与编码基础》课件 33 卷积码的译码_第3页
《信息论与编码基础》课件 33 卷积码的译码_第4页
《信息论与编码基础》课件 33 卷积码的译码_第5页
已阅读5页,还剩13页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

§10.1卷积码的定义及其应用§10卷积码基础§10.2卷积码的译码§10.1卷积码的定义及其应用§10卷积码基础§10.2卷积码的译码待解决的问题:§10.2卷积码的译码如何进行卷积码的译码?§10.2卷积码的译码代数译码概率译码反馈译码定译码R(D)=C(D)+E(D)序列译码Viterbi译码一、概述输入R

—输出修正伴随式MP信息元缓存器伴随式计算电路伴随式寄存器错误图样检测器E§10.2卷积码的译码CDMA之父,IEEEFellow,高通公司创始人之一,高通首席科学家。他开发了卷积码编码最大似然算法而享誉全球。安德鲁·维特比(AndrewJ.Viterbi)1985年,维特比作为参与者之一创建了高通公司。如今,高通已拥有3,900多项CDMA及相关技术的美国专利和专利申请;并向全球逾130家电信设备制造商发放了CDMA专利许可。高通CDMA技术已成为全球3G标准的核心技术。§10.2卷积码的译码二、卷积码最大似然译码的一般原理D0D1+++mkck1ck2ck它的两个子生成函数为:

(2,1,2)卷积码§10.2卷积码的译码两级寄存器的4种状态:

D0D1+++mkck1ck2ck状态图S0S3S2S10/001/111/000/100/110/011/011/10§10.2卷积码的译码二、卷积码最大似然译码的一般原理将状态图在时间上展开,每一时间单位都用一个单独的状态图来表示,就得到了网格图,或称为篱笆图。S0S3S2S10/001/111/000/100/110/011/011/10S0S0S0S0S0S0S0S0S1S2S3S1S2S3S1S2S3S1S2S3S1S2000000000000001111111111101010101001010101111111110000000101010110101011§10.2卷积码的译码S0S3S2S10/001/111/000/100/110/011/011/10二、卷积码最大似然译码的一般原理L=501234567§10.2卷积码的译码二、卷积码最大似然译码的一般原理S0S0S0S0S0S0S0S0S1S2S3S1S2S3S1S2S3S1S2S3S1S200000000’0000001111111111101010101001010101111111110000000101010110101011信息序列(1011100)(1011100)码序列(11,10,00,01,10,01,11)01234567§10.2卷积码的译码二、卷积码最大似然译码的一般原理译码原理

对于无记忆的BSC信道,最大似然译码(MLD)等价于最小汉明距离译码,即

对于二进制输入Q进制输出的DMC信道则有:

其中为与的Q级量化下的软距离。

对于长为L段的输入信息序列,可能构成的编码路径共有条,代表种可能的码字(长度)。

§10.2卷积码的译码三、Viterbi译码算法

Viterbi译码的基本思想是把接收到的矢量,和网格图上诸种可能的路径进行比较,删去距离大的路径,保留距离小的路径,以距离最小路径作为发送码的估计值。仅讨论无记忆BSC,MLD等价于MDD。

对前述(2,1,2)卷积码,当输出码字:收方接收到码字为:§10.2卷积码的译码三、Viterbi译码算法发生两位错误C=(11,10,00,01,10,01,11)R=(10,10,00,01,11,01,11)S0S0S0S0S0S0S0S0S1S2S3S1S2S3S1S2S3S1S2S3S1S200(1)00(1)00(0)00(1)00(2)00(1)00(2)11(1)11(1)11(2)11(1)11(0)10(0)10(1)10(2)10(1)10(2)01(2)01(1)01(0)01(1)11(2)11(1)11(0)11(1)00(0)00(1)00(2)01(1)01(0)01(1)01(0)10(1)10(2)10(1)11(0)§10.2卷积码的译码R:10

100001110111信息序列(1011100)t:01234567译码正确

当某一时刻某一状态2条入线(或多条)距离相同时可任选一条保留。

实际译码中,L很长,不可能全部译完后再输出,可进行截尾译码。对于软判决译码,应比较,保留最小的路径,其余与硬判决相同。定理:卷积码的Viterbi译码就是最大似然译码。

§10.2卷积码的译码三、Viterbi译码算法在篱笆图上用VB译码算法寻找的路径,是一个最大似然路径,因而这种译码方法是最佳的。§10.2卷积码的译码不同量化下VB译码性能比较2.3dB已解决的问题:§10.2卷积码的译码如何进行卷积码的

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论